The Egypt Electrical Safety Personal Protective Equipment Market was estimated at USD 197 Million in 2025 and is projected to reach USD 276 Million by 2032, growing at a CAGR of 4.9% from 2026 to 2032. This growth trajectory is largely fueled by heightened awareness regarding workplace safety regulations and the critical need to safeguard workers against electrical hazards. Furthermore, the expansion of sectors such as construction and manufacturing is anticipated to create increased demand for high-quality electrical PPE.
The Egypt Electrical Safety Personal Protective Equipment market has maintained a steady growth rate, with increases of 5.8% in both 2021 and 2022, followed by a slight uptick to 5.9% in 2023. This stability is fueled by ongoing investments in infrastructure and the strengthening of safety regulations across various industries, driven by rising consumer demand for enhanced workplace safety. Although growth moderates slightly to 5.4% in 2024, it rebounds to a robust 6.1% by 2026, reflecting increased emphasis on energy transition and technological advancements in safety equipment. Ultimately, the market remains on track, oscillating between 5.7% and 6.0% through 2032, as Egypt continues to prioritize health and safety amid industrial growth.

Despite the promising growth outlook, the Egypt Electrical Safety Personal Protective Equipment market faces significant constraints. A primary challenge is the insufficient awareness and compliance with safety regulations, which may lead to lower demand for high-quality PPE. Many stakeholders in this sector lack comprehensive understanding of the risks posed by electrical hazards, resulting in an insufficient uptake of necessary protective measures. Additionally, the market grapples with the prevalence of counterfeit products, which pose serious safety risks and undermine the overall integrity of the PPE sector. Economic constraints further complicate the landscape, as budget limitations can discourage investments in adequate safety equipment.

The Egyptian government plays a pivotal role in shaping the electrical safety PPE market through regulatory frameworks and safety protocols. The Egyptian Electric Utility and Consumer Protection Regulatory Agency (EgyptERA) has implemented strict guidelines mandating the use of appropriate PPE for workers in the electrical sector. Additionally, alignment with international standards, such as those established by the International Electrotechnical Commission (IEC), ensures that products meet necessary safety benchmarks, thereby fostering a market environment conducive to quality and effectiveness.
